Stater of Acarnania, coin struck in Leucas around 450–435 BC. Foal with folded wings on the obverse, and helmeted head of Athena within an incuse square on the reverse. Rated R2 in the Hoover catalogue.

The mint of Leucas (or Leukas, now known as Lefkada in Greece) was located in the Ionian Islands.
